Lucas and Luna demystify Health Savings Accounts in this focused episode of Fexingo Business. They walk through the mechanics of triple tax advantage — pre-tax contributions, tax-free growth, and tax-free withdrawals for qualified medical expenses — using specific IRS limits for 2025 ($4,300 individual, $8,550 family) and real-world examples like funding a $3,000 dental implant or a $12,000 elective surgery. Lucas explains eligibility rules (high-deductible health plans with minimum deductibles of $1,600 individual / $3,200 family) and Luna asks the hard questions about penalties for non-medical withdrawals before age 65, the coordination with Medicare, and the state tax treatment in California and New Jersey. They compare HSAs to FSAs and Roth IRAs, cite data from the Employee Benefit Research Institute on average HSA balances ($4,700 in 2024), and discuss strategies like investing HSA funds in index funds rather than leaving them in cash. How HSAs Cover Dental Implants and Major Dental Work
Aug 18, 202612 minS4
In Episode 164 of Health Savings Accounts with Fexingo, Lucas and Luna dig into one of the most common health-care blind spots: major dental work. While routine cleanings and fillings are usually covered by dental insurance, implants, crowns, bridges, and periodontal surgery can run thousands of dollars out of pocket. The hosts explain how HSAs can step in, what expenses qualify under IRS rules, and why a little planning can turn a high-cost procedure into a tax-advantaged investment. They walk through a concrete example: a single dental implant averaging around $4,000, and how using HSA funds instead of a credit card changes the real cost. They also cover the coordination game between dental insurance and HSA reimbursement, and the lesser-known strategy of paying for dental work with a rewards credit card and then reimbursing yourself from the HSA.
